Awareness campaign for the NHS Sussex-wide
A hard hitting campaign was needed to address the use of encrypted USB sticks across the NHS Sussex-wide.
The campaign was to be a message focused on usage rather than a very general communication of data security awareness illustrating the processes, as these are too far reaching and disparate. The campaign was aimed at a slightly tighter target audience (eg. managers, consultants). It was aimed at chipping away at the existing attitudes of complacency and incorrect usage of mobile data and stepping towards encouraging a culture change. The message is to continue to portray data security as visceral. The campaign’s vehicle needed to be immediate, accessible and to be used as a constant reminder.
This campaign was our slightly tongue in cheek proposal that was devised to create an eye-catching and humorous campaign.
